On a dark and clouded evening, a lone orc fisherman called Ganon
walked into a tavern in Ratchet, looking for a drink.
The fish hadn't been biting at all the last couple of days.
Or weeks.
In fact, he didn't think he could remember the last time they
did.
He sighed and walked towards the bar. "The usual, Wiley," he
said to the goblin who owned the place. The goblin nodded
silently and started searching for his cheapest whiskey.
Ganon looked around. At the back of the tavern, he noticed a
shady bunch of people discussing something. One of them seemed
to have some sort of sharp object, which he used to carve
something in some poor hunter's hand. The orc shrugged. None of
his business. He would just have to take his drink outside for
some peace and quiet. He payed for his drink, turned around
and--
"Why the rush?"
The companionship in the back of the tavern had all turned to
face him. One of them, a female half-orc, had a big grin on her
face, and continued to speak:
"Please, sit down with us. Don't be shy."
With a nervous smile, Ganon looked at the strangers.
"I'm sorry, I've got places to-"
"I'm sure it can wait. Come have a drink with us," interrupted
the half-orc.
He weighed his options. He was not looking for any trouble.
Should he just run away while he still had the legs to carry
him?
To hell with it. It's not like his day could get any worse.
He walked over and sat down on the other end of the table. The
grin on the face of the strange lady had turned into a crooked
smile.
"Tell me, orc...
How would you like to make some money?"
